This is Oklahoma

This is Stitch Crew with Erika Lucas

June 4, 2018

On this episode, our host Mike Hearne joins Erika Lucas, one of the co-founders of Stitch Crew. Listen as they talk about this unique opportunity to get your start up out of the garage and venture backed. 

Play this podcast on Podbean App